Government jobs dominate the employment landscape here, with provincial administration providing steady but modest salaries averaging $300-500 monthly. Agriculture drives the regional economy through citrus farming and crop production on the fertile Gorgan Plains, though most positions pay significantly less than Tehran standards. Small-scale trade benefits from the city's position as a transit hub between the capital and Caspian coast, but entrepreneurial opportunities remain limited by Iran's economic constraints and international sanctions.

Rent runs $250 monthly for a decent one-bedroom in the center, with utilities adding another $50-80. Public transport consists mainly of shared taxis and buses costing under $0.50 per ride, though service can be unreliable. Healthcare access is reasonable through public hospitals, but private care offers better quality at higher costs. Persian fluency is essential—English speakers are rare outside tourist areas. Banking remains cash-heavy due to sanctions, making international transfers complicated.

Humid summers hit 35°C+ while winters stay mild around 10°C, with decent rainfall supporting lush greenery. Local cuisine emphasizes Caspian specialties like fish and rice dishes, though restaurant variety is limited compared to major cities. The expat community is virtually nonexistent—you'll be integrating with locals or staying isolated. Weekend options include Golestan National Park trips or Caspian Sea visits, but nightlife is minimal due to cultural restrictions. This suits adventurous individuals seeking authentic Iranian experience over Western comforts.

Gorgan ranks as moderately safe by regional standards, with a Safety Index of 65 suggesting lower violent crime rates typical of smaller Iranian cities. Primary concerns for expats include petty theft, vehicle break-ins, and occasional scams targeting foreigners unfamiliar with local norms. Avoid displaying wealth, use registered taxis, and stay clear of political discussions. The geopolitical context—Iran's international isolation and periodic tensions—means expats should maintain low profiles and register with their embassy. For Americans specifically, the U.S. travel advisory against Iran remains a significant consideration; living here requires comfort with limited consular support and potential visa complications.

Gorgan has a humid subtropical climate with hot, dry summers (June-August) and mild, wet winters (December-February), making it one of Iran's more temperate regions near the Caspian Sea.
